Cloud9 part ways with yay

The superstar leaves just after four months

North American esports organization Cloud9 have announced they have parted ways with their star player Jaccob "yay" Whiteaker after just a short four months of him being on the team.

Cloud9 signed yay on October 17th of last year with hopes of him being a huge factor to their franchised roster. Unfortunately, things haven't worked out and C9 have made the decision to mutually part ways with their star player.

Yay appeared in two officials with Cloud9, one being the Red Bull Home Ground #3 tournament in which they lost to European team FOKUS, and the other being just recently in the VCT LOCK//IN tournament, where they lost to DRX in the second round.

With yay departing the team, Cloud9's roster now is:

  • Nathan "leaf" Orf
  • Erick "Xeppaa" Bach
  • Anthony "vanity" Malaspina
  • Jordan "Zellsis" Montemurro
  • Mateja "qpert" Mijović
  • Matthew "mCe" Elmore (Head Coach)

It is unknown who will replace yay at this time.
